The cost of a muffler delete typically ranges from $50 to $250, depending on the vehicle and installation method.
A muffler delete involves removing the muffler from the exhaust system, which can increase engine sound and slightly improve performance. The process is relatively simple but requires professional installation to ensure proper exhaust flow and avoid damage to other components. Costs vary based on the vehicle make and model, with some cars requiring custom fabrication or additional parts.
Factors affecting muffler delete cost
- Vehicle type: Luxury or performance vehicles may cost more due to specialized parts
- Installation method: DIY is cheaper but professional installation ensures quality
- Exhaust system: Some cars need custom piping or adapters
Comparison of muffler delete methods
| Method | Cost Range | Duration | Notes |
|---|---|---|---|
| Professional shop | $100-$250 | 1-2 hours | Guaranteed work, proper fit |
| DIY with parts | $50-$150 | 2-4 hours | Requires tools and experience |
| Mobile mechanic | $75-$200 | 1-3 hours | Convenient, may cost more |
Additional considerations
- Legality: Check local noise and emissions laws before proceeding
- Warranty: May void vehicle warranty if not done properly
- Sound level: Expect a louder exhaust note, which may not suit all drivers
